The Evolution of Online Slots: From Randomization to Player Agency
Traditional online slot machines relied heavily on random number generators (RNGs), ensuring fairness while maintaining the thrill of chance. However, as players become more sophisticated, there’s a growing demand for features that foster a sense of control and participation. Industry data from EGaming Review indicates that interactive features such as bonus rounds, mini-games, and customizable interfaces contribute significantly to player retention and satisfaction.
Interactive Features as a Differentiator in a Crowded Market
In a highly competitive digital gambling landscape, differentiation hinges on innovation. Game developers are investing heavily in creating platforms that not only offer traditional slot mechanics but also incorporate social elements, narrative-driven content, and skill-based components. These features transform passive gaming into a more engaging, personalized experience.
Consider the trend of “gamification”—integrating game mechanics to motivate continued play. Leading platforms leverage achievements, leaderboards, and community features to cultivate loyalty. Such additions, however, require robust technological infrastructure to ensure fairness, security, and seamless user experience.
